As of September 2026, the MLS records 14 closed sales in Rollins in St. Augustine, FL since 2007, the most recent in June 2026. Across St. Augustine as a whole, 2,663 homes closed in the last 12 months at a median of $453,314, 52 median days on market, with 688 homes for sale today. At that median and St. Johns County's FY2025-26 rate of 13.47 mills, annual property tax runs about $6,110 ($5,590 with the full homestead exemption).

The market around Rollins

Rollins is too small for its own price trend, so here is the market around it.

In ZIP 32084, 330 homes are on the market and 21% are under contract — a steady corner of St. Augustine.

Across St. Johns County, 1,876 homes are active and 834 pending (31% under contract).

ZIP and county figures describe the wider market, not Rollins specifically. Momentum Research analysis of MLS records.

If we were buying in Rollins today, this is the order of operations we would run for our clients.

1

Underwrite the condition first. Price the roof, HVAC, and systems honestly before judging any list price; condition swings value here more than square footage alone.

2

Match the home to real comps. Recent sales of similar condition and lot, not the asking price, tell you what a home is worth.

3

Move deliberately, not desperately. Neither side has a decisive edge, so a well-prepared, fairly-priced offer wins without overpaying.

4

Line up financing and inspection early. A pre-approval and an inspection plan let you act fast and negotiate from evidence.

5

Keep an agent in your corner. The listing agent works for the seller; we represent you and prepare a hand-built valuation before any offer in Rollins.
